"Idle High School Tycoon" is a single-player simulation game with stunning visuals that allows you to manage and upgrade your high school while increasing your profits. Despite some bugs and annoying ads, the game offers you the chance to give your classrooms a makeover and manage students, all while becoming rich. The goal is to build and optimize your school for maximum success.




- The game has a fun concept and engaging gameplay, allowing players to build and manage their own high school.
- Graphics are appealing and the game is easy to navigate, making it enjoyable for casual play.
- The game provides a good way to pass time and can be quite addictive.
- The game is plagued by numerous bugs, including issues with mission rewards not being recognized and frequent crashes.
- Progression is extremely slow, with minimal offline earnings, making it frustrating to advance without watching ads or spending real money.
- Players often find themselves stuck at certain prestige levels, unable to progress despite fully upgrading their schools.
monetization
211 mentions Positive Neutral NegativeThe monetization strategy of the game heavily relies on ads, with players frequently needing to watch numerous ads to progress or earn in-game currency. While some users appreciate the option to watch ads for bonuses, many find the sheer volume and length of ads excessive, leading to frustration and a feeling of being forced to pay for an ad-free experience. Overall, the game is seen as a "watch to win" model, where significant progress is nearly impossible without engaging with ads or making in-app purchases.
